On Holy Scripture And Criticism: Addresses And Sermons (1904) is a collection of writings by Herbert Edward Ryle, a prominent Anglican bishop and theologian. The book contains a series of lectures and sermons that Ryle delivered on the topic of the Bible and its interpretation. In these writings, Ryle explores the nature of Holy Scripture and its role in the Christian faith. He also offers a critique of modern biblical criticism, arguing that it undermines the authority and reliability of the Bible. Ryle's work is notable for its strong defense of traditional Christian beliefs and its rejection of liberal theology.
